Sorry forget one thing. :oops: For all of you that don?t understand norweigan. Click on the link. Look for "Oppgaver" and then "Varsling til befolkningen" The sounds are " Viktigt melding- lytt p? radio" it means Alert- listen to national radio, Important message.
"Flyalarm". means Attack.
And "Faren over"- All clear.

Don?t know about the norweigan sirens. I just know that picture at the norweigan civil defence site. I will go for a picture hunt at home this month so stay tune. These sirens are not so effective. In my home town there lives aproximatly 10000 people and i think we have 44 sirens in our town. They are all directional and they are not rotating.
